Clinical Quality Excellence
- ONS/OCN® certified nurses & nurse practitioners
- ASCO/ONS Chemotherapy Administration Safety Standards
- Handling of oncology pharmaceuticals per drug manufacturers’ special handling information (MSHI) & NIOSH standards for hazardous drug handling
- NCCN Chemotherapy Order Templates for each drug/regimen
- 3:1 Patient to Nurse coverage, equipped with clinical safety and adverse event protocols, medications and equipment
- Experienced clinical team, trained in IVs, with 94% of IVs inserted on first try
- Board certified virtual oncologist and pharmacist available
- 98% Medication & Care Plan Adherence
- 97% Emergency Room Avoidance
Oncology Immunotherapies Offered
- Alymsys
- Amvuttra
- Avastin
- Bavencio
- Darzalex Faspro
- Faslodex
- Herceptin
- Imfinzi
- Kanjinti
- Keytruda
- Libtayo
- Lupron
- Mvasi
- Ogivri
- Ontruzant
- Opdivo
- Perjeta
- Phesgo
- Rituxan Hycela
- Tecentriq
- Trazimera
- Udenyca
- Xgeva
- Yervoy
- Zirabev
- Zoladex
Please note: Local Infusion does not administer chemotherapy. We require a provider referral for all oncology immunotherapy treatments.
